Abstract

PURPOSE:To improve a wire connection work by connecting the first and second printed circuit boards to each other via a wire jumper. CONSTITUTION:The printed circuit board in the title is so made that wire jumpers 6 are automatically inserted and fixed in the holes 1a and 2a of the first and second printed circuit boards, and then the third printed circuit board 3 is broken away, using holes 4 and 5. This process applies because a distance and positional relationship between the holes 1a and 2a would be unstable without the use of the board 3.

[Detailed Description of the Invention] Industrial Application Field The present invention relates to products using electric or electronic circuits.
This relates to the printed circuit board required to assemble the circuit.

2. Description of the Related Art Conventionally, this type of printed circuit board has had a structure as shown in FIG. In Figure 2, 22.23 is the 1st. 21 is the second printed circuit board, and 21 is the first printed circuit board. Second printed circuit board 22.
This is a flexible board used to connect 23 comrades.

Problems to be Solved by the Invention In such a conventional printed circuit board, the first . Second printed circuit board 22.
23, but this connection work had to be done manually, resulting in poor workability.

The present invention is intended to solve the above problems and aims to improve connection work.

Means for Solving the Problems In order to solve this problem, the present invention connects the first and second printed circuit boards with wire jumper wires.

Function: With this configuration, wire jumper wires can be inserted and connected using an automatic machine, resulting in extremely high workability.

Embodiment In FIG. 1, numerals 1.2 and 1.2 each have a circuit pattern formed thereon. In the second printed circuit board, these printed circuit boards 1 and 2 are connected on one side inside thereof by a third board 3 called a split board. In other words, hole 4,
6 is the first. It is provided between the second printed circuit boards 1 and 2 so that it can be broken later.

Also number 1. On the other inner side of the second printed circuit boards 1 and 2, four holes 1a, 2& on one side are formed so as to be opposite to each other and serve as connecting portions of the respective circuit patterns.

A U-shaped wire jumper wire 6 is inserted so as to bridge between these holes 1a and 2a.

In other words, this printed circuit board is the first. After the wire jumper wires 6 are automatically inserted into the holes 1N and 21L of the second printed circuit board, the third printed circuit board 3 is split using the holes 4.5. The reason for this is that if the third printed circuit board 3 is not used, the hole 1 a of the first and second printed circuit boards
, 22L is not stable.

As described above, according to the present invention, since wire jumper wires are used, automatic insertion is possible, and the workability of the connection work is very high.
